In today’s digital age, the traditional ways of procurement are quickly becoming obsolete Businesses are increasingly turning to software eProcurement solutions to streamline their purchasing processes, reduce costs, and improve efficiency.

So, what exactly is software eProcurement? Essentially, it is the use of software and technology to automate and simplify the procurement process This can include everything from sourcing suppliers and issuing requests for proposals (RFPs) to approving invoices and tracking spending.

One of the key benefits of software eProcurement is its ability to centralize and standardize the procurement process across an organization By using a single, integrated platform, businesses can create a more efficient and transparent purchasing process This can help to reduce errors, improve compliance, and save time and money.

Another important feature of software eProcurement is its ability to automate routine tasks For example, software can automatically route purchase requests for approval, generate purchase orders, and match invoices to purchase orders This can help to streamline the procurement process and reduce the risk of errors and delays.

Additionally, software eProcurement can provide valuable insights and analytics on purchasing activities software eprocurement. By tracking spending trends, supplier performance, and compliance with procurement policies, businesses can make more informed decisions and identify opportunities for cost savings and process improvements.

There are many different software eProcurement solutions available on the market, each offering a unique set of features and capabilities Some software is designed for specific industries or types of procurement, while others are more general-purpose and can be customized to fit a business’s unique needs.

When selecting a software eProcurement solution, it is important to consider factors such as ease of use, integration with existing systems, scalability, and support services It is also important to involve key stakeholders in the selection process, including procurement professionals, IT staff, and end users.

Implementing software eProcurement can be a complex and challenging process, but the benefits are well worth the effort By taking the time to properly plan, implement, and train users on the new software, businesses can realize significant improvements in efficiency, accuracy, and cost savings.
